About Triumph Public High Schools-san Benito
TRIUMPH PUBLIC HIGH SCHOOLS-SAN BENITO is an alternative high school located in the mid-size suburb of San Benito, Texas. The school serves students from ninth through twelfth grade and has a total enrollment of 107 students. With five full-time equivalent teachers, the student-teacher ratio stands at 21.4:1, providing a relatively small classroom environment.
TRIUMPH PUBLIC HIGH SCHOOLS-SAN BENITO is part of the charter school system, offering unique educational programs tailored to meet the needs of diverse learners. While the MySchoolScout Rating reflects room for academic growth with a score of 3.5 out of 10 and a state ranking at #7009 out of 8598 schools in Texas (18th percentile), the school is committed to student development and improvement. In terms of test performance, TRIUMPH PUBLIC HIGH SCHOOLS-SAN BENITO shows that 23% of students are proficient or above in ELA/Reading and 22% in Math.
These scores indicate areas where focused support could help improve proficiency rates further. TRIUMPH PUBLIC HIGH SCHOOLS-SAN BENITO is situated in a supportive community setting, offering its students an opportunity to thrive within a smaller and more personalized educational environment.
What Parents Should Know
With an enrollment of 107 students, Triumph Public High Schools-san Benito is a smaller school where families often find a close-knit community atmosphere. Smaller settings can mean more individual attention from teachers and staff, though they may offer fewer extracurricular options than larger schools.
While current test scores at Triumph Public High Schools-san Benito are below average, the school shows strong growth metrics — meaning students are making above-average progress year over year. This upward trajectory can be a positive indicator for families who value a school's ability to help students improve, even if absolute scores haven't caught up yet.
The student-teacher ratio at Triumph Public High Schools-san Benito is 21.4:1, which is higher than the national average. This may mean larger class sizes, so parents should ask about classroom support, teaching assistants, and how the school differentiates instruction for students who need extra help.

Community Profile
The community surrounding Triumph Public High Schools-san Benito has a median household income of $44,158. It is a community where 12%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$83,200, with a median rent of $839/month. The area has a poverty rate of 26.8%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. The average commute for residents is 21 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
